International Seminar on Approaches and Methodologies for Private Food Grain Stock Measurement to be held on 9th November, 2016 in New Delhi

 
The Ministry of Agriculture and Farmers Welfare in partnership with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O) is organizing a 3 day International seminar on Approaches and Methodologies for Private Food Grain Stock Measurement in New Delhi. The seminar is a part of the project ‘Strengthening Agricultural Market Information System. Shri S.K. Pattanayak, Secretary (DAC & FW) will inaugurate the seminar tomorrow. 

The International seminar will bring together national and international experts who will share their practices and experiences in assessment, measurement and estimation of private food grain stocks. Such assessments will enable informed decisions support for modern and progressive agricultural policies and actions. 

The Reliable information on private food stock in India remains extremely scant and methodologies are not available for assessment of food stock. 

Representatives from Australia, Bangladesh, Brazil, China, EU countries, India, Indonesia, Japan, Mexico, Nigeria, Philippines, Thailand, Ukraine, Vietnam, USA and FAO and other international organizations are expected to participate. Relevant organizations of the Government of India, research Institutions, experts and business stakeholders will also attend.
